The Wisdom Tree Live event began at writers’ festivals around the country, and now it’s spreading its tentacles. At least in southeast Qld. Nick Earls has teamed up with Chanel Lucas to make it house-sized and bring it to your place, with venues so far including an inner-city unit, a converted church, an avocado orchard on Mt Tamborine, a birthday party on a Gold Coast canal, a school chapel in Toowoomba, an art gallery on Bribie Island and backyards and verandahs across the Brisbane suburbs and beyond.

What is a Wisdom Tree house concert?
It’s you and 19 or more (a lot more, if you’d like) of your friends and neighbours, at your place, with the food, beverage and ambience of your choice, as Nick reads from his Wisdom Tree novellas and gives insights into the stories behind them, and Chanel plays songs connected with each novella, as well as her own material. Feel free to define ‘your place’ as you see fit (as you can see from the venues we’ve already played).

What do I need to commit to if I’m to host a concert?
A space that’ll work for the event, at least 20 attendees prepared to pay $20 cash each, and a plan to feed them. (Whether that’s a cooking frenzy in your own kitchen, pot luck or a mass pizza order is up to you.) You’ll need to get your friends and family to book their spot online via a link that we will send you. Once you get 20 bookings we will confirm the show and go ahead.

What do guests get for their $20?
A 90-minute live show and the chance to rush the merch (books and CDs) at special discounted prices (eg, a full set of Wisdom Tree novellas for $60 – $15 off RRP).

Nick Earls is the author of 27 books. Two of his novels have become feature films and five have become stage plays. His Wisdom Tree novellas have so far won five awards in Australia and the US and been shortlisted for five more.

Chanel Lucas is a writer and musician, who has toured extensively in Australia and internationally with her band women in docs. Her music has been played on ABC Radio, Triple J, and on U.S. TV shows, and was listed in the Top 10 of the U.S. Blues and Roots Charts. Warm, pure vocals and gentle folk guitar are Chanel’s signature sound. Her music allows you to stop and take a breath, and enjoy the moments outside of the busy day-to-day.
